Meet Brittney and Brennan

Brittney Bazin graduated from McKay Massage and Hydrotherapy Program in 2009 and is a member of the Massage Therapist Association of Saskatchewan (MTAS).
 

She has taken great pride in her work as an RMT. She works hard to maintain and continue her education in order to offer the best and most current service. She is an advocate for collaborative care, working together with chiropractors, physiotherapists, doulas, midwives and health professionals to achieve a bigger picture of wellness.

 

Her abilities as an RMT range from general relaxation all the way to rehabilitation and pain management. She is certified and specializes in pre and post natal massage, and is at her best working with moms throughout their pregnancies, right up to consulting with parents going into labour, and finally welcoming new babies into the world.​

 

CERTIFICATIONS: First Aid and CPR, Mental Health First Aid, SGI and WCB, Myofascial Cupping, Pre and Post Natal Massage

Brennan Lane RSW, MSW, RCRT Clinical Counsellor and Certified Reflexologist

Whether you have a mental health concern, wanting to work through past trauma, or looking for alternative methods to support your healing process, Brennan will provide safe and confidential support.

Brennan is a registered social worker with over six years of experience providing mental health and trauma-informed counselling to teenagers and adults.

He practices Cognitive Behavioural Therapy, mindfulness, and client-centered approaches. He is registered with the Saskatchewan Association of Social Workers, and he is always participating in continuing education to improve his counselling skills.

Brennan is also a certified Reflexology Therapist, and is a member of the Reflexology Association of Canada. He works closely with each individual to develop a treatment plan that is tailored to your specific needs.

CERTIFICATIONS: Reflexology Therapist, First Aid and CPR, ASIST Suicide Intervention Training,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T), Mindfulness, Online Counselling Practices
